Canadian Clubs are groups of people in various communities that meet regularly for a meal and to hear distinguished Canadian, or a visitor from another country, speak on issues of local, national or international importance.

The Canadian Club movement had its origin among a small group of men in Hamilton ON in 1892. They wanted to be more active and better informed Canadians. They hoped to stimulate a sense of pride in being Canadian. The idea spread across Canada. Clubs still flourish today despite so many competing activities and interests. The Morrsiburg and District Club first met in Oct 1925 and will celebrate its 100th anniversary in 2025.
